What is prevent cross-site request forgery?
Cross-site request forgery (CSRF) is a type of malicious exploit of a website where unauthorized commands are transmitted from a user that the web application trusts.

How to fill out prevent cross-site request forgery?
CSRF protection can be implemented using techniques like anti-CSRF tokens, SameSite cookie attribute, and origin validation.
What is the purpose of prevent cross-site request forgery?
The purpose of preventing CSRF is to protect users from unintended actions performed on behalf of an authenticated user.
